$N=<>; for$x(sort{$a-$b}glob<>){ ++$d[$x]>$%and$%=$d[$x]; for($i=2*$x;$i<=1e6;$i+=$x){ $d[$x]>$d[$i]and$d[$i]=$d[$x] } } print$%